			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='snap_preview'><br /><p>What follows is the text of a letter I just wrote to the <a href="http://www.kirby.com">Kirby Company</a>. Kirby makes vacuum cleaners. Really, really good vacuum cleaners. The Kirby I inherited from my grandmother a decade ago cost her more than I paid for my first car. Yet, I may very well hand it down to my daughter, it&#8217;s so well made.</p>
<p>Whither product quality?</p>
<p>&#8220;To Whom It May Concern:</p>
<p>&#8220;I was discussing the relative decline of product quality today with a friend. The subject of Kirby came up, as an example of a company that puts a very strong focus on product quality. I just wanted to pass along a personal story.</p>
<p>&#8220;My grandmother died 13 years ago at the ripe age of 86. She lived a good life. In that long life of hers, she owned exactly 2 vacuum cleaners, both of them Kirbys. I inherited the second one, which she bought 3 years before her death. The first one she received as a gift in the late 1930s.</p>
<p>&#8220;So that first Kirby lasted 50+ years. Because of her second vacuum&#8217;s heirloom status, I expect that I won&#8217;t need to buy another vacuum again until at least 2035.</p>
<p>&#8220;Thanks for making a truly great product! I wish more companies were as committed to quality as Kirby is, almost 100 years after its founding.</p>
<p>Sincerely,<br />
Brian&#8221;</p>
<p>Most of our home appliances and the like today (especially computers and electronics) are built with planned obsolescence in mind. They&#8217;re only designed to last until the next version comes along. Think Swiffer, Microsoft Office 2000  and iPod 3G. Products have generations now. Today&#8217;s latest and greatest will be replaced sooner or later (usually  sooner).</p>
<p>Certainly there have been many advancements in vacuum cleaner technology since Jim Kirby started making dirt separators in 1906. Yet Kirby continues to make a product that is built to last. They have improved their product regularly over the years, and the brand is one of the most respected in its industry. Why do so many companies make products that are built with their eventual demise in mind? Theoretically, one could repair a Kirby vacuum indefinitely. Certainly this would cost you far less over a lifetime than buying a new Hoover or Dyson at Costco every 5 years.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='snap_preview'><br /><p>The choice of a public health insurance plan is crucial to real health care reform. Here&#8217;s what you really need to know:</p>
<p>1. Choice, choice, choice. If the public health insurance option passes, Americans will be able to choose between their current insurance and a high-quality, government-run plan similar to Medicare. If you like your current care, you can keep it. If you don&#8217;t—or don&#8217;t have any—you can get the public insurance plan.</p>
<p>2. It will be high-quality coverage with a choice of doctors. Government-run plans have a track record of innovating to improve quality, because they&#8217;re not just focused on short-term profits. And if you choose the public plan, you&#8217;ll still get to choose your doctor and hospital.</p>
<p>3. We&#8217;ll all save a bunch of money. The public health insurance option won&#8217;t have to spend money on things like CEO bonuses, shareholder dividends, or excessive advertising, so it&#8217;ll cost a lot less. Plus, the private plans will have to lower their rates and provide better value to compete, so people who keep their current insurance will save, too.</p>
<p>4. It will always be there for you and your family. A for-profit insurer can close, move out of the area, or just kick you off their insurance rolls. The public health insurance option will always be available to provide you with the health security you need.</p>
<p>5. And it&#8217;s a key part of universal health care. No longer will sick people or folks in rural communities, or low-income Americans be forced to go without coverage. The public health insurance plan will be available and accessible to everyone. And for those struggling to make ends meet, the premiums will be subsidized by the government.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='snap_preview'><br /><p>I was asked a question this morning: &#8220;Would you represent <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Rod_Blagojevich" target="_blank">Rod Blagojevich</a>?&#8221; This brings up a very interesting point for PR people of all kinds. The troubled Illinois Governor <a href="http://www.cnn.com/2009/POLITICS/01/26/illinois.governor/index.html" target="_blank">is in the news</a> again, this time because he&#8217;s skipping out on his state impeachment proceedings, which begin today. The stated reason for his absence? He&#8217;s upset that the rules of the state government prevent him from calling any witnesses to his defense. He&#8217;s annoyed by this detail, and is taking his case to the Court of Public Opinion: in this case <a href="http://www.cnn.com/CNN/Programs/larry.king.live/" target="_blank">Larry King Live</a>, and other national broadcast outlets in New York.</p>
<p>As for the legality of anything Blagojevich may or may not have done, the courts and the senate will determine. In the Court of Public Opinion, the governor has decided that his only option remaining is self-defense. If you&#8217;ve been watching the news in the last three months, chances are that you have some opinion about his guilt or innocence. His appearance on Larry King Live tonight will either reinforce those opinions, or cause people to re-evaluate.</p>
<p>Regardless, the governor, guilty or innocent, is to be commended for his decision to talk to the American public about his side of the story. If he had acted sooner, he might not be in such a deficit of public approval. People expect a quick response these days, because they know they can get one. When a response is slow, people tend to presume guilt or assume the subject is being evasive.</p>
<p>Now back to the initial question: &#8220;Would you represent him?&#8221;</p>
<p>I believe that everyone is entitled to a competent defense. Very much like defense attorneys represent accused criminals every day, PR people can find themselves in the position to represent individuals or companies that have been accused of doing bad things.</p>
<p>If you were accused of a crime (regardless of your guilt or innocence), would you not want an attorney to represent you in the Court of Law? Someone with deep knowledge of the workings of the legal system who could present a case on your behalf?</p>
<p>Why should it be any different with the Court of Public Opinion?</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='snap_preview'><br /><p>Timothy Noah of <a href="http://www.slate.com" target="_blank"><em>Slate </em></a>wrote <a href="http://www.slate.com/id/2161318/?nav=fix" target="_blank">this article</a> yesterday about the case for socialized healthcare. It&#8217;s an allegorical tale of an America with privatized national defense. People who place a high value on defense (and have the money for higher premiums) would be able to afford the best defense plans, and the people with little money or inclination to put toward defense would have less expensive premiums, but higher out-of-pocket costs for paying the militia to defend them against attack. Those people living in cities that have already been attacked (<a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/War_of_1812" target="_blank">Baltimore</a>, <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Attack_on_Pearl_Harbor" target="_blank">Honolulu</a>, <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/9/11" target="_blank">Washington DC and New York</a>) would basically be uninsurable, because the defense insurance companies would place them in a very high risk category.</p>
<p>Sound familiar?</p>
<p>This is the way the political left needs to start framing these discussions if they&#8217;re going to make people understand that healthcare, like national defense, isn&#8217;t a privilege. It&#8217;s a right. It&#8217;s a moral responsibility of the government to care for its people.   Everyone, regardless of income, deserves the same access to heathcare.</p>
<p>In our current system, <a href="http://www.washingtonpost.com/wp-dyn/content/article/2007/03/05/AR2007030501335.html" target="_blank">costs are skyrocketing</a>. The system is broken, and needs to be fixed. We&#8217;re the wealthiest nation on earth, yet the only nation of its kind with this kind of healthcare system. What&#8217;s wrong with us?</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class='snap_preview'><br /><p>I visited <a href="http://www.wwu.edu" target="_blank">Western Washington University</a>&#8217;s <a href="http://www.cbe.wwu.edu/" target="_blank">College of Business &amp; Economics</a> today, to speak to a group of students taking a class on Integrated Marketing Communications. The subject of my &#8220;lecture&#8221; (to use the academic phrase) was Public Relations. I covered a bit about the history of PR, how the media works and spent the majority of the time focusing on the Post-Media World.</p>
<p>Using the recent <a href="http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=0N5wzr5xeWI" target="_blank">Oxfam</a> vs. <a href="http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=dteTrEM7mlM" target="_blank">Starbucks</a> kerfuffle on YouTube, we learned that in the age of the internet (in the Post-Media World), entertainment is far more compelling than straight facts.  The consensus among the students was that the Starbucks response, while factual and straightforward (and speedy, to their credit), was less than compelling, mainly due to the monotonous spokesperson. The Oxfam video, while clearly sensationalist and one-sided, was, actually, entertaining.</p>
<p>Could Starbucks have improved their response by Putting Howard Schultz on YouTube instead of the forgettable executive who appeared? I would argue that they should have gone with Schultz. He&#8217;s known to be a good speaker, and would have lent an air of seriousness to the Oxfam accusations.</p>
